Origins and Family
Lady Elizabeth Godsal was born on +1939-04-10T00:00:00Z[2]. Her father was James Stopford, 8th Earl of Courtown[3]. Her mother was Christina Margaret Cameron[4].
Career and Affiliations
Positions held include Vice Lord-Lieutenant of Berkshire[9]; High Sheriff of Berkshire[10], a position[27], in United Kingdom[28]; president[11], a corporate title[29]; High steward[12]; and Deputy Lieutenant[13], a title of authority[30], in United Kingdom[31].
Recognition
Awards received include Member of the Order of the British Empire[14], an award[32], in United Kingdom[33] and Dame of Grace of the Order of Saint John[15], a grade of an order[34], in United Kingdom[35].
Personal Life
Among Lady Elizabeth Godsal's spouses was Alan Anthony Colleton Godsal[5]. Children include Lucy Violet Godsal[6], b. 1964[36]; Hugh Colleton Godsal[7], b. 1965[37], of United Kingdom[38]; and Laura Christina Godsal[8], b. 1968[39], of United Kingdom[40].
